Division 245 · 6 June 2023
Committee on Standards Motion
At a glance
This division passed on 6 June 2023 by a margin of 145, with 185 Ayes and 40 Noes. The largest Aye bloc was Labour with 117 votes. The largest No bloc was Conservative with 32 votes. There were 29 rebel votes — MPs voting against their party's majority. The 404 MPs who did not vote outnumbered the margin — enough to have changed the result. This division took place during a debate on Committee on Standards.

"Party position" is how the majority of each party's voting members voted in this division. Parliament does not publish official whipping instructions, so this is derived from the recorded votes. "Rebels" are members who voted against their party's majority; Independent and Speaker roles have no party whip.
